Wrong Items Shipped: Please Re-Ship
[DATE, ex. Wednesday, June 11, 1998]
[NAME, COMPANY AND ADDRESS, ex.
John Smith
XYZ Inc.
1234 First Street
Suite 567
Anycity, Anystate 85245]
Dear [NAME, ex. John Smith],
I’m afraid there has been a slight error on our shipment.
Instead of [REQUESTED PROCUTS, ex. 100 sheets of 8×5 drywall], we received a shipment on [DATE, ex. Wednesday] of [SHIPMENT, ex. 50 sheets of 8×10 drywall]. Enclosed, pleased find [STATE SUPPORTING DOCUMENT ENCLOSURES, ex. a copy of our P.O. #153234] confirming our order. Please check your records to determine whether I am mistaken.
I will be delighted, nonetheless, to receive a re-shipment of our order at your earliest convenience. As I’m certain you understand, the incorrect shipment has caused us delays; we would hence appreciate your expediting our order in any manner possible. [STATE WHAT WILL OR HAS BEEN DONE WITH CURRENT SHIPMENT, ex. Your trucks have taken the original shipment back to your premises.]
Please contact me at XXX-XXXX if there are any concerns.
Sincerely,
[YOUR NAME, ex. Jill Jones]
